野三河水电站气垫式调压室设计与运行研究

On the Design and Operation of the Air-cushion Surge Chamber in Yesanhe Hydropower Station
下载PDF
导出
摘要 野三河水电站发电引水系统布置在右岸,沿岸山体雄厚,布置常规调压室难度较大,设计采取了国内少见,湖北唯一的气垫式调压室方案,工程已于2012-10-01日投产发电,2020年5月通过竣工验收,经近10年运行,调压室各项数据较好,工作性态稳定,取得了较好的效果。 The power generation and water diversion system of Yesanhe Hydropower Station is located on the right bank. As the mountains along the river bank are solid and abundant, it is difficult to arrange conventional surge chamber. Thus, an air-cushion surge chamber scheme is adopted in the design, which is rare in China and the only one in Hubei Province. The project was completed and put into operation on October 1, 2012, and passed the completion acceptance in May 2020. After the operation of nearly 10 years, it is found that the surge chamber can operate stably with satisfactory operational data and performance.
